Editorial Reviews

Review

The essays appearing in the collection Transitions from Authoritarian rule... will serve as reference points for students of redemocratization for years to come. Other essays will serve as classic case studies... the volumes deserve to be read time and again.

(Nancy Bermeo Comparative Politics )

5.0 out of 5 stars An excellent primer for anyone interested in the subject, April 14, 2000
This review is from: Transitions from Authoritarian Rule: Comparative Perspectives (Volume 3) (Paperback)
This book is part of an excellent 5 book series dealing with democratization. In this particular tome, different perspectives are used to explain the transition from authoritarianism to democracy. The importance of international actors, bureaucracies, entrepreneurs, the military, and economic conditions are examined to explain how transitions take place. Although some perspectives are county specific, all of them can be expanded to explain many cases around the world. All of the authors are experts in the field and the essays are highly readable.
